Job Summary
The Nursing Assistant (NA) provides resident‑centered nursing care and daily living assistance to assigned residents in long‑term care, working under the supervision of a registered nurse (RN). The NA is responsible for infection prevention and control, personal protective equipment use, and communication of residents’ changing conditions to nursing staff.

- Assist residents with bathing, toileting, grooming, dressing, and feeding, including vital sign measurement.
- Support residents in transferring, repositioning, and walking using proper transfer techniques and equipment.
- Perform range‑of‑motion and passive exercises as directed.
- Help with food preparation and dining, ensuring a positive dining experience.
- Document resident interactions, care outcomes, behavior, activity, and dietary data.
- Communicate changes in resident condition and care concerns to the charge nurse.
- Collect non‑invasive body fluid specimens and record vital signs.
- Assist with housekeeping and laundry services to maintain residents’ living areas.
- Support wellness and recreational programs, encouraging resident participation.
- Participate in departmental or organization committees and task forces as needed.
- High school graduate or GED (preferred).
- Minimum age of 16; prior clinical or nursing assistant experience in long‑term care preferred.
-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) certification required; must be obtained within four months of start or be enrolled in a state‐approved training program.
- Completion of yearly departmental competency testing and maintenance of continuing education credits (minimum 12 hours annually).
- Certification or registration with the Unlicensed Assistive Person (UAP) Registry where applicable.
- Depending on responsibilities, may require a valid driver’s license and medical clearance for Sanford Category II driving duties.
